Global Research and Development Center for Business by Quantum-AI technology (G-QuAT)

The National Institute of Advanced Industrial Science and Technology (AIST) has been operating as a "Quantum Device Development Hub" dedicated to researching and developing quantum devices, as well as providing prototyping services essential for medium- to long-term projects in the next generation of computing. On July 27, 2023, AIST established the Global Research and Development Center for Business by Quantum-AI technology (G-QuAT) to become the leading international hub for industrial applications of quantum technology.
